noun an official at a baseball game
noun someone chosen to judge and decide a disputed issue
verb be a referee or umpire in a sports competition
originFrom a Middle English rebracketing of a noumper as an oumper, from Old French nonper (“odd number, not even (as a tie-breaking arbitrator)”), from non (“not”) + per (“equal”), from Latin par (“equal”). Doublet of nonpareil.
